CVE-2026-0207: FlashBlade Information Disclosure Flaw

CVE-2026-0207 is an information disclosure vulnerability in FlashBlade where sensitive data may be logged under certain conditions. This article covers the technical details, affected versions, impact, and mitigation.

Published: April 17, 2026

CVE-2026-0207 Overview

A sensitive information logging vulnerability exists in Pure Storage FlashBlade that may expose confidential data under specific conditions. This vulnerability, classified under CWE-532 (Insertion of Sensitive Information into Log File), allows sensitive information to be written to log files where it could be accessed by unauthorized parties with access to log data.

Critical Impact

Sensitive information logged by FlashBlade systems may be exposed to unauthorized users who have access to system logs, potentially leading to credential theft, data exposure, and lateral movement within enterprise environments.

Affected Products

  • Pure Storage FlashBlade (specific affected versions not disclosed)

Technical Details for CVE-2026-0207

Vulnerability Analysis

This vulnerability involves the improper handling of sensitive information during logging operations within Pure Storage FlashBlade systems. Under specific operational conditions, the system may inadvertently write sensitive data—such as credentials, authentication tokens, API keys, or other confidential information—to log files.

Information disclosure through log files represents a significant security concern in enterprise storage environments. FlashBlade systems are typically deployed in data-intensive environments where they handle critical business operations, making any potential data exposure a serious risk to organizational security posture.

The vulnerability requires privileged access (high privileges required according to the attack vector), suggesting that while the initial access barrier is elevated, the subsequent scope of impact extends beyond the vulnerable component itself, potentially affecting connected systems and services.

Root Cause

The root cause stems from CWE-532: Insertion of Sensitive Information into Log File. This weakness occurs when an application writes sensitive information to a log file that is either stored in a world-readable location, not protected by sufficient access controls, or can be accessed by attackers through other means. In the case of FlashBlade, the logging mechanism fails to properly sanitize or exclude sensitive data from log entries under certain conditions.

Attack Vector

The vulnerability is exploitable over the network without user interaction. An attacker with high-privilege access to the FlashBlade system or its log aggregation infrastructure could potentially:

  1. Access log files containing sensitive information through legitimate administrative interfaces
  2. Retrieve credentials or authentication tokens logged during specific system operations
  3. Use exposed credentials to escalate privileges or move laterally within the environment
  4. Access protected data stored on the FlashBlade system using leaked credentials

The vulnerability does not require user interaction and has low attack complexity once the prerequisite privilege level is obtained. The subsequent impact on confidentiality, integrity, and availability of connected systems is significant.

Detection Methods for CVE-2026-0207

Indicators of Compromise

  • Unusual access patterns to FlashBlade log files or log storage directories
  • Unexplained log file exports or copies to non-standard locations
  • Evidence of credential reuse originating from FlashBlade-accessible accounts
  • Anomalous authentication attempts using credentials associated with FlashBlade services

Detection Strategies

  • Implement file integrity monitoring on FlashBlade log directories to detect unauthorized access
  • Monitor for bulk log file access or export operations that deviate from baseline behavior
  • Deploy SIEM rules to detect potential credential harvesting activities targeting storage systems
  • Review access logs for high-privilege accounts interacting with logging subsystems

Monitoring Recommendations

  • Enable comprehensive audit logging for all administrative access to FlashBlade systems
  • Implement centralized log management with access controls that restrict log visibility to authorized personnel only
  • Configure alerts for any attempts to access or export log files outside of normal operational procedures
  • Establish baseline behavior for log access patterns to identify anomalies

How to Mitigate CVE-2026-0207

Immediate Actions Required

  • Review Pure Storage Security Bulletins for specific patch availability and remediation guidance
  • Audit current FlashBlade log files for potential sensitive information exposure
  • Implement strict access controls on log file storage locations
  • Rotate any credentials that may have been logged by affected systems
  • Review administrative access permissions and implement least-privilege principles

Patch Information

Pure Storage has published security guidance for this vulnerability. Organizations should consult the Pure Storage Security Bulletins for specific patch information, affected version details, and remediation instructions.

Workarounds

  • Restrict administrative access to FlashBlade systems to essential personnel only
  • Implement network segmentation to limit exposure of FlashBlade management interfaces
  • Configure log retention policies to minimize the window of exposure for potentially sensitive log data
  • Deploy additional access controls and monitoring around log storage infrastructure
  • Consider encrypting log files at rest to add an additional layer of protection
